**Handover: Whisperhall Audio-Guide App (Galleries Build)**

To future maintainers: tour content for the Orrinvale Museum syncs nightly from the Lanternloft CMS; do not trigger manual syncs during opening hours, as it evicts the exhibit cache on visitors' devices. The offline bundle signer lives on the build runner and must be unlocked after every reboot. To unlock it, you will need the recovery passphrase given directly below.

strongbox words: oliael-gilax-lamael

## Changelog — Gatewren health checks

Changed defaults for health checks behind the Gatewren load balancer: interval shortened, failure threshold raised, and the check path now hits the deep-health endpoint instead of root. Old defaults caused premature node ejection under load. New deployments pick up the following defaults.

service settings:
[kelax]
team = caswyn
access_code = ac_c41040
owner = briius.praix
host = kelax.qirvanlabs.corp
port = 9200
peer = sormir.halixhq.internal
salt = f8d36025
pin = 3766

## Escalation — PortionWise Scaling Calculator

If scaled quantities drift by more than 2% on known-good recipes, roll back the conversion-table deploy first. Check the unit-registry sync job; stale registries cause most incidents. Page the on-call only if rollback fails or errors persist past 30 minutes. File an incident note in the sync doc. For anything ambiguous, send details to the maintainer inbox.

escalation mailbox, kaweg-kahif: druwyn.sordor@nelvroworks.corp

# Restricted: Managers Only — Pellan Partnership Term Sheet

Summary for sales leads: the draft term sheet from Coradine Analytics grants them co-selling rights on the Fenlight suite in exchange for committed pipeline minimums. Margins on joint deals drop to 22%, offset by volume guarantees. Exclusivity is limited to the Westmarch territory for eighteen months. Do not reference these terms with prospects until signature. Implications for next year's targets are noted below.

management briefing: Headcount on the Belix team goes from 60 to 93 by the end of November. Gross margin on Belix came in at 23 percent against a plan of 47 percent.